Hands #63-68: Aldemir Gets Tricky

Level 14 : 6,000/12,000, 12,000 ante
Koray Aldemir
Koray Aldemir

Hand #63: Dan Smith made it 27,000 first to act with {k-Diamonds}{7-Diamonds}. He took it down.

Hand #64: Smith got a walk.

Hand #65: Koray Aldemir shoved with {a-Clubs}{j-Hearts}. Smith tank-folded {k-}{q-} and Aldemir won the pot.

Hand #66: David Peters opened with {k-Spades}{j-Clubs} and won it.

Hand #67: Peters raised all in with {k-Diamonds}{10-Diamonds} and the short stacks in the blinds mucked, with Aldemir again dealt ace-rag ({a-}{4-} this time) and mucking.

Hand #68: Aldemir picked up {j-Clubs}{j-Spades} and completed the blind. Smith checked with {8-Clubs}{4-Hearts}.

The {4-Diamonds}{2-Clubs}{9-Diamonds} flop paired Smith and he called 18,000. Aldemir turned top set when the {j-Hearts} arrived and he bet 50,000. The {9-Hearts} paired the board and both players checked, so Aldemir showed down his monster.
